What is the area under the curve of the pressure volume graph?

For a gas, work is the product of the pressure p and the volume V during a change of volume. On a graph of pressure versus volume, the work is the area under the curve that describes how the state is changed from State 1 to State 2.

What is the area under the curve of a temperature entropy diagram?

Temperature Entropy Diagram The area under the curve 1-2 represents the energy absorbed as heat by the system during the isothermal process.

What does the area under PV diagram indicates in thermodynamics?

As area under P-V diagram represents work done by gas in a thermodynamic process, area under temperature (T) - entropy (S) graph represents heat supplied to the thermodynamic system.

Why is Carnot cycle ideal?

The Carnot cycle is the most efficient engine possible based on the assumption of the absence of incidental wasteful processes such as friction, and the assumption of no conduction of heat between different parts of the engine at different temperatures.

What does the area enclosed by the cycle represent on a PV diagram multiple choice?

Solution. The enclosed P-V region represents the cycle's work output.

Which line has more slope on TS plane?

Detailed Solution As, Cp > Cv , T/Cv > T/Cp , Hence the slope of the Isochoric curve will be more than the slope of the Isobaric Curve on TS plane.

Why is the Carnot cycle only theoretical?

The conceptual value of the Carnot cycle is that it establishes the maximum possible efficiency for an engine cycle operating between TH and TC. It is not a practical engine cycle because the heat transfer into the engine in the isothermal process is too slow to be of practical value.

Is work done area under PV graph?

We can find the work done by determining the total area under the curve on a PV diagram. We have to make sure we use the total area, all the way down to the volume axis. Is HS diagram and TS diagram same?

Mollier's H-S diagram (Enthalpy v Entropy) was a logical extension of the T-S diagram (Temperature v Entropy) first proposed by Gibbs, retaining the advantages of T-S diagrams but introducing several new advantages.
